Overall, it's not that bad of a job to tackle. Those bolts in the back towards the firewall can be a real PITA though.
Make sure you have an in-lb torque wrench and follow the correct specs when tightening everything.
What a chore that was. Process all done, took some odd several hours as I kept insisting on cleaning the engine bay. I personally wouldn't do it again, but since I done it, I know how to do it quickly. Which I'll need to for the injectors swap, least it's not in-depth as the valve covers.
Letting the RTV cure, pray it runs and no oil gushing out. Had no inch-pound wrench so I used my weaker hand and tighten til' snug with an extension 1/4" drive. It was 1lb/ft @ 1st sequence then 6lb/ft @ final torque down. Hope this solves my Cyl #02 misfire. Could just be a bad sensor Bank 2, Sensor 1.... /sigh
